Jelajahi Dunia Web: Panduan Santai untuk Pengembangan Modern yang Seru!

Selamat datang di dunia penuh warna pengembangan web! Di sini, kita akan mengeksplorasi Tutorial, panduan teknis, dan pemahaman praktis seputar pengembangan web modern yang bisa mengubah cara kamu melihat situs web. Dari merancang antarmuka yang menarik hingga menciptakan aplikasi yang kompleks, semuanya dimungkinkan jika kamu tahu cara memulainya. Mari kita telusuri lebih dalam!

Mengenal HTML, CSS, dan JavaScript: Dasar yang Harus Dikuasai

Tentunya, untuk dapat membuat website yang menarik, kamu perlu memahami tiga komponen utama, yaitu HTML, CSS, dan JavaScript. Ini adalah fondasi dari setiap halaman web yang kita kunjungi setiap hari.

HTML: Struktur Dasar

HTML atau Hypertext Markup Language adalah bahasa yang digunakan untuk membuat struktur konten di beranda web. Dengan HTML, kamu dapat menentukan berbagai elemen seperti paragraf, gambar, tautan, dan banyak lagi. Misalnya, jika kamu ingin menambahkan gambar, cukup gunakan tag ``. Semakin kamu memahami HTML, semakin mudah untuk selanjutnya menambahkan CSS dan JavaScript ke dalamnya.

CSS kamu butuhkan untuk mempercantik tampilan website. Bagaikan seni lukis, CSS memberikan warna, tata letak, dan memberikan nuansa yang lebih segar pada setiap elemen di situs web. Misalnya, kamu bisa mengubah warna latar belakang atau menambahkan efek hover pada tombol.

Di sisi lain, JavaScript seperti otak dari situs web yang interaktif. Dengan JavaScript, kamu bisa membuat elemen-elemen di halaman web bergerak, muncul, atau berinteraksi dengan cara yang menarik. Bayangkan sebuah formulir yang muncul hanya saat pengguna mengklik tombol. Itu semua berkat JavaScript!

Framework dan Library: Memudahkan Pengembangan

Setelah kamu dapat menguasai dasar-dasar, saatnya berkenalan dengan **Framework** dan **Library** yang bisa mempercepat proses pengembangan. Menggunakan alat ini membuatnya lebih mudah untuk mengimplementasikan fitur-fitur kompleks tanpa harus menulis semua kode dari awal.

Salah satu framework yang paling populer adalah React. Dengan React, kamu dapat membuat komponen UI yang terisolasi dan dapat digunakan kembali. Ini sangat ideal bagi kamu yang ingin membangun aplikasi web yang besar dan kompleks.

Selain itu, ada juga CSS framework seperti Bootstrap yang menyediakan gaya dan komponen yang sudah siap pakai. Memanfaatkan framework ini bisa menghemat waktu serta usaha, memungkinkanmu untuk fokus pada logika aplikasi yang lebih kompleks.

Praktik Terbaik dalam Pengembangan Web

Saat terjun ke dunia pengembangan web, sangat penting untuk mengikuti praktik terbaik. Ini bukan hanya tentang menulis kode yang berfungsi, tetapi juga tentang menulis kode yang mudah dibaca, dikelola, dan dioptimalkan.

Salah satu praktik terbaik yang wajib diimplementasikan adalah penggunaan **alat pengelolaan versi** seperti Git. Dengan Git, kamu bisa melacak perubahan yang terjadi pada kode selama proses pengembangan. Jadi, ketika muncul kesalahan, kamu dapat kembali ke versi sebelumnya dengan mudah dan cepat.

Jika kamu ingin menggali lebih dalam tentang pengembangan web, salah satu cara terbaik adalah dengan mengikuti tutorial panduan teknis yang tersedia secara online. Berbagai sumber daya yang ada bisa membantumu memahami alat dan teknik terbaru dalam pengembangan web modern.

Selain itu, optimasi SEO dan kecepatan adalah dua aspek krusial lainnya. Pastikan situsmu ramah SEO agar mudah ditemukan oleh mesin pencari. Jangan lupa juga untuk mengoptimalkan kecepatan situs agar pengunjung tidak pergi sebelum menikmati semua konten kamu. Cobalah menggunakan gambar berukuran kecil, minimalkan penggunaan file CSS dan JavaScript yang tidak perlu, dan manfaatkan caching.

Dengan memahami ketiga subtopik di atas, kamu sudah selangkah lebih dekat untuk menjadi seorang pengembang web yang sukses. Bukan hanya sekedar teori, tetapi aplikasi nyata dari pengetahuan tersebut yang akan membuat perbedaan dalam proyek-proyekmu. Untuk lebih banyak tips dan informasi, kunjungi thecompletewebsolution dan temukan berbagai sumber daya menarik lainnya!

Leave a Reply

Your email address will not be published. Required fields are marked *